31,484,486 is a composite number, even.
31,484,486 (thirty-one million four hundred eighty-four thousand four hundred eighty-six) is an even 8-digit number. It is a composite number with 8 divisors, and factors as 2 × 11 × 1,431,113.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x1E06A46.
